CPHS Students Win $1000 scholarship from UTI Challenge

Crown Point Auto technology students competed in The UTI Top Tech Challenge at the Lisle Illinois. The students competed in a written test and a hands-on portion of the contest. Senior Landon Gust and junior Quinten Osburn finished in 9th place in a combined written test and hands-on competition. Both of the students received a $1000.00 scholarship from UTI.

“I was pretty excited when I won the scholarship and to actually place and win money for it,” Gust said. “In summary, I was pleased with our performance, this is a building year for us due to 3 out of the 4 students that we took hadn`t ever completed in a completion before. The juniors are already talking about hitting them harder next year.”
